Output 0148e1d5d656ab3ff22c39aa736949d881c5b2d1e293317c0544516ed2a385e8:0

value
25500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c57fcfaccde423ade56544d608637db99151347 OP_EQUAL
address
38eggefuG4GeqSMopLkeFXyZWtaS8pJVrf
transaction
0148e1d5d656ab3ff22c39aa736949d881c5b2d1e293317c0544516ed2a385e8
confirmations
102965
spent
true